getHWnd - retrieve the underlying Windows handle for Matlab figure(s)

Enable C++ GUI integration by retrieving the HWnd handle of matlab figure(s)

Syntax:
hWnd = gethwnd(hFig)

Description:
HWnd = GETHWND retrieves the current figure (gcf)'s underlying Windows handle, thus enabling integration of Matlab GUI in C/C++/C# programs.
HWnd = GETHWND(hFig) retrieves a specific figure's underlying Windows handle. hFig is a Matlab handle, or a list of handles (not necessarily figure handle(s) - the handles' containing figure is used).

Limitations:
Windows-only (duh!); Java must be enabled

Warning:
This code heavily relies on undocumented and unsupported Matlab functionality. It works on Matlab 7+, but use at your own risk!
